Pydantic 支持 datatime 模块的日期和时间类型
datetime字段可以是:
使用示例
from datetime import datetime
from pydantic import BaseModel, validator
class Book(BaseModel):
id: int
name: str
create_time: datetime = None
@validator('create_time', pre=True, always=True)
def set_create_now(cls, v):
return v or datetime.now()
# 1.传datetime 对象
book1 = Book(id=1, name='python', create_time=datetime.now())
print(book1.json())
# 2.传字符串
book2 = Book(id=1, name='python', create_time="2022-02-21T11:23:10.707257")
print(book2.json())
# 3.Unix 时间戳
book2 = Book(id=1, name='python', create_time=1645506606260)
print(book2.json())
date字段可以是:
from datetime import datetime, date
from pydantic import BaseModel, validator
class Book(BaseModel):
id: int
name: str
create_time: date = None
@validator('create_time', pre=True, always=True)
def set_create_now(cls, v):
return v or date.today()
# 1.传date 对象
book1 = Book(id=1, name='python', create_time=date.today())
print(book1.json())
# 2.传字符串
book2 = Book(id=1, name='python', create_time="2022-02-21")
print(book2.json())
# 3.Unix 时间戳
book2 = Book(id=1, name='python', create_time=1645506606260)
print(book2.json())
time字段可以是:
from datetime import datetime, date, time, timedelta
from pydantic import BaseModel, validator
class Book(BaseModel):
id: int
name: str
create_time: time
# 1.传time 对象
book1 = Book(id=1, name='python', create_time=time(13, 26, 16))
print(book1.json()) # {"id": 1, "name": "python", "create_time": "13:26:16"}
# 2.传字符串
book2 = Book(id=1, name='python', create_time="13:26:16")
print(book2.json()) # {"id": 1, "name": "python", "create_time": "13:26:16"}
datetime.timedelta对象代表两个时间之间的时间差,两个date或datetime对象相减就可以返回一个timedelta对象。
timedelta字段可以是:
from datetime import date, datetime, time, timedelta
from pydantic import BaseModel
class Model(BaseModel):
d: date = None
dt: datetime = None
t: time = None
td: timedelta = None
m = Model(
d=1966280412345.6789,
dt='2032-04-23T10:20:30.400+02:30',
t=time(4, 8, 16),
td='P3DT12H30M5S',
)
print(m.dict())
"""
{
'd': datetime.date(2032, 4, 22),
'dt': datetime.datetime(2032, 4, 23, 10, 20, 30, 400000,
tzinfo=datetime.timezone(datetime.timedelta(seconds=9000))),
't': datetime.time(4, 8, 16),
'td': datetime.timedelta(days=3, seconds=45005),
}
"""
